antirez 977493cf63 Strong preamble detection even with --aggressive.
To try to decode messages with a fundamentally flawed preamble is mostly
a useless waste of CPU time.

The new aggressive mode still detects a sensible percentage of
additional messages because of the error tolerance and two-bits fixes
but does not waste your CPU time.

antirez c2e79d4555 Many small improvements (see full commit message).
* Better preamble detection to skip most of the messages we'll likely
  not be able to decode.

* A Phase correction algorithm that improves the recognition compared
  to the previous algorithm used.

* Javascript output in debug mode, and a debug.html file that can be
  used in order to see graphically undecoded samples.

* Ability to detect cross-read messages, that are, messages that happen
  to start and end across two different reads from the device or file.

* A few bugx fixed.

* README improved.
